Python是一种高级、解释型、面向对象的通用编程语言,具有以下特点:
易于学习和使用:
Python语法简洁清晰,强制使用空白符进行语句缩进,符合人类的思维习惯,易于学习和阅读。
跨平台:
Python可以在多种操作系统上运行,包括Windows、Linux、macOS等,也支持在手机等移动设备上使用。
丰富的库:
Python拥有庞大的标准库和第三方库,覆盖众多领域,如Web开发、数据科学、人工智能等。
动态类型:
Python是动态类型语言,变量的类型在运行时确定,支持垃圾回收机制,自动管理内存使用。
面向对象:
Python支持面向对象编程,可以方便地定义和使用类和对象。
解释型语言:
Python代码在执行前不需要编译,可以直接由解释器逐行解释执行。
开源:
Python是开源软件,遵循GPL协议,可以自由使用和修改。
Python因其易用性和强大的功能,被广泛用于Web开发、自动化脚本、数据科学、人工智能、教育等多个领域。